Last part of Ionia Odos to be delivered on Thursday
- Written by E.Tsiliopoulos
Infrastructures and Traffic Minister Christos Spirtzis will deliver the last part of the north section of Ionia Odos (Perdika-Ioannina) on Thursday
The, approximately 14 km section has two lanes and an emergency lane on each direction, two interchanges, the twin tunnel of Ambelias, Kryvofos bridge and 11 pedestrian crossings.
After the delivery of the specific section, Ionia Odos will become a safe, complete and modern motorway that will connect Athens with the city of Ioannina. The full trip will take 3.5 hours.
